You can do your interior design projects on a budget by finding deals on high-quality equivalents at mass merchant stores. High-end designer decor can cost a fortune, but you can usually find something comparable or similar without the designer’s brand name. You should only use designer brands if you are unable to find lower-priced items of comparable design and quality.

Keep your room’s lighting in mind. If one of your rooms doesn’t have a lot of windows, you should consider using a light shade to prevent your room from looking too dark.

One tip for interior design is to incorporate interesting textures and patterns. Pattern and texture accent different surfaces, such as glass and wood, while drawing attention to attractive details. If you aim to give a room a more contemporary look and appeal, you’ll want to include pattern and texture in its design scheme.

Don’t skimp on paint. Buy the best quality you can afford. Cheap paint does not last as long and can even damage your walls, requiring expensive repairs. When you use a trusted brand of paint, you’ll be able to enjoy it for a long time.

If your floors are concrete, stone, or tile, use attractive area rugs to give your rooms a cozier feel. Always make sure that all rugs are rotated on occasion as to lessen the amount of wear and tear. Switching spots or a quick spin can keep your rugs looking new longer.

The amount of light that each room gets is something you should always consider when working with interior design. Using dark colors can make a room seem drab, uninviting and much smaller than it is. Use light colors to brighten up a room and give it the illusion of space that most people crave.

A lot of people have smaller homes that they want to make look like it’s comfortable to be in. In order to transform a small-looking space into a larger-looking space, use light colors for painting the walls. Dark colors can reduce the size of a room or space.

One fast way to update a room is concentrating on the accessories. A simple accent pillow, a new ceiling light or end table can make a big difference. Change your curtains or add some tea towels. Small solutions likes these make your rooms give off a fresh vibe and will not be costly at all.

You must always have adequate lighting. You can add light in many different ways – windows, candles, lamps, skylights and mirrors. Use a combination of these elements to add the biggest impact and bring in the most light.

Avoid a cluttered look when designing your rooms. An overabundance of accessories or furniture often causes rooms to feel smaller than they truly are. Keep furniture to the minimum to keep as much space open as possible.

If you want to improve a dull room in your house, add an area rug. However, you want to make sure that the area rug is the right size for the room. If the room is large, the rug should be big enough that it doesn’t look too out of place. Moreover, smaller rooms require small rugs since you want to avoid for the rug to overwhelm the room.

Simple is good for your walls if you have a lot of other objects in the room. Some people like to collect a lot of things. If you have a lot of things, you might want to keep your walls plain. Otherwise, your home will seem too cluttered.

A beautiful addition to many bathrooms is a pedestal tub. These tubs are both classic and beautiful. A shower attachment can be fixed to a pole or you could opt for a handheld shower head. Any hardware store will give you plenty of options.

Only apply wallpaper on half of the wall. Redecorating walls can be expensive. If you are looking to save some cash when you are decorating you can just put wall paper on half of the wall. Use a bold border to break up the space and then paint the rest of the wall with a coordinating color. You can save money, yet give your walls style by doing this.
